Editorial trio snapshot — August 13, 2026

IGN's Best Classes Tier List, updated August 13, 2026, ranks classes for a coordinated three-player team rather than for every queue. It is a useful starting snapshot, not an official ranking and not a promise that it fits solo or the next patch.

  • S — Sorcerer, Blackarrow
  • A — Seer, Shadowstrix
  • B — Withered Knight, Mercenary

Read rankings by scenario

A useful list begins with a question: are you learning the extraction loop, looking for a reliable solo pick, building for a trio, or trying to win high-pressure PvP? The answer can change the ranking more than a small balance adjustment.

For first runs, value a class that gives you understandable combat patterns and enough control to reset a bad engagement. For established squads, utility and setup can be stronger than a simple damage comparison.

What to check after every patch

Before copying a tier-list recommendation, read the current official patch notes and look for changes to abilities, weapon interactions, cooldowns, healing, and extraction pacing. Then compare the source date of the ranking with the update date.

  • Does the list say whether it is for solo, squad, PvP, or PvE pressure?
  • Does it explain the build and gear assumptions?
  • Does it give a beginner alternative when the top option has a high mechanical floor?

Turn a tier list into a practice plan

Choose one class you can play consistently, then use build and beginner resources to improve its specific weak moments. Consistency in fights and extractions is more valuable than changing character after every loss.
